Output 7d1545254a321023440f876087e62e8d305f33e64871a6f0f24025b7bca45753:1

value
658677
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4f34f8b4edb077a03caf67f3154f904d7ef4e6cc OP_EQUAL
address
38upmDuvzt9RihZGAEMZ5pDgCCfHx8gYbb
transaction
7d1545254a321023440f876087e62e8d305f33e64871a6f0f24025b7bca45753
spent
true